The home at 23211 Parsons Landing Drive, Katy was sold on May 30 by M/I Homes of Houston LLC a Delaware LLC, Mil Homes of Houston LLC and Name Kovin Frooman for $321,128.

The buyers were Wondwossen and Wondwossen A. Tekle and Rahel Neguse Worku.

The property tax paid for this property in 2020 was $7,348. This is 2.3% of the assessed value of the home.

This property is one of 65 sales in Katy (Fort Bend County) from April 30 to May 30.
